We are currently looking for an experienced Glue Minder to join our client, a high-quality carton packaging manufacturer operating at the premium end of the market. This is a key machine-operating role within a busy print and packaging production environment.

The Role

As a Glue Minder, you will be responsible for operating and managing folder-gluer and carton gluing machinery, producing high-quality finished cartons for luxury and branded products such as cosmetics, spirits, and consumer goods. You’ll play a vital role in ensuring production runs efficiently, safely, and to exacting quality standards.

Key Responsibilities

  • Set up and operate folder-gluer and gluing machines for a range of carton styles
  • Make ready machines for production runs, ensuring correct glue application and accurate folding
  • Monitor output to maintain quality standards, minimising waste and rejects
  • Carry out basic maintenance and fault-finding to keep machinery running smoothly
  • Accurately record production and quality data
  • Lead, support, or train operators on the gluing line as required
  • Work in line with health & safety procedures and quality standards, including BRC Packaging

Skills & Experience

  • Previous experience operating gluing or folder-gluer machinery in a packaging or print environment
  • Strong attention to detail and commitment to quality
  • Good mechanical aptitude and problem-solving skills
  • Organised, reliable, and able to work under production deadlines
  • Experience working to food-grade or premium packaging standards is an advantage
  • Comfortable working shifts and as part of a production team
